Edge Deployment Technology Selection Criteria
- Use Case – Why Edge?:
- Custom model deployments v. End to end solution, e.g.: Instore security, OH&S Systems etc.
- Faster inferencing – closer to source?
- Data residency?
- Model should be able to run if connection to Azure is lost?
- Target site has limited to zero internet connectivity?
- Target compute type (also informed by customer skills maturity):
- VM -> IOT Edge? ARC for VMs?
- K8s - > Arc for K8s?
- HA and DR requirements for edge models:
- Criteria? SLAs etc.
- Azure Parity requirements:
- AAD / AD integration?
- Storage or other PaaS support
- Target compute spec requirements:
- CPU, GPU, FPGA?
- Infrastructure is custom or MS edge offerings like Stack Edge, Stack Hub, HCI
- Custom hardware like Percept
- Support for specific model frameworks:
- Intel LVA? Nvidia Triton? Onnx? etc.